How secure is your IT infrastructure—really? Are you confident it’s not a breach waiting to happen?In this episode, we talk with Samant Khajuria, VP of Cyber and Quantum at Terma, and Jeffrey Saunders, CTO at Denmark's National Defense Technology Center. They break down the realities of today’s cyber threats, from sophisticated attacks on critical infrastructure to the impact of AI and quantum computing on cybersecurity.Learn how these evolving threats are reshaping the way we think about defense—and what you can do to stay ahead. Hear why trust and collaboration are more than buzzwords; they're your best lines of defense.In this episode, you'll learn about:1. How cyber threats have evolved alongside digital transformation.2. The impact of hybrid warfare on critical infrastructure defense.3. Operational security with interconnected personal devices.4. Strategies for integrating private and national cyber defense.5. Emerging cyber threats: AI, quantum computing, and trust dynamics.Episode Content00:04 Introduction to Cyber Threats and Evolving Defense Strategies 01:38 Definition of Cyber Threats and How it’s Redefined Today05:21 Shift from Closed to Open Systems in Defense 08:29 Direct vs. Insider Threats: Evolving Challenges 12:17 Mitigating Risks in National Cyber Responsibility 16:08 Importance of Private Sector Collaboration 19:02 Understanding the Diverse Motivations Behind Cyber Attacks 25:44 Emerging Trends: AI and Quantum Computing ThreatsProductionThis podcast is brought to you by Terma.The podcast is produced by Montanus.
